We welcome you to join our award-winning multidisciplinary Renal team based at Lismore, supporting excellent patient-centred care across the Richmond and Clarence region of the Northern Rivers. The Clinical Nurse Specialist Grade 2 Peritoneal Dialysis a leadership role, where experience and knowledge is used for patient training, staff competency development, clinical excellence, quality projects and case management. The PD unit provides home training and outreach support from the Byron hinterland to the Clarence Valley and western rural range. Case coordination occurs with external service providers in the community setting and coordination of acute care for inpatient presentations. The PD unit is staffed with one CNS2 full time and part time RNCNS1s and is located with the haemodialysis unit at the newly developed Lismore Base Hospital, with NUM and allied health staff on site for support. The CNS2 Peritoneal Dialysis coordinates and delivers high quality nursing care to patientsclients in accordance with the Nursing and Midwifery Board of Australia's National Standards of Practice for Registered Nurses, criteria for CNS2 as outlined in the Public Hospital Nurses and Midwives (State) Award and the Policies and Procedures of the MoH and NNSWLHD.

The CNS2 Peritoneal Dialysis plans, delivers and evaluates patient training, and staff competency development and education.
